- The distance between Tbilisi, Georgia and Aleksandrov-Gaj, Russia is approximately 982 km or 610 mi.
- To reach Tbilisi in this distance one would set out from Aleksandrov-Gaj bearing 197.8° or SSW and follow the great circles arc to approach Tbilisi bearing 195.2° or SSW .
- Tbilisi has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a) whereas Aleksandrov-Gaj has a hot summer continental climate with no dry season (Dfa).
- Both are in or near the cool temperate steppe biome.
- The mean temperature is 6.4 °C (11.5°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 12 °C (21.6°F) less in Tbilisi. The continentality subtype is subcontinental as opposed to truly continental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 159 mm (6.3 in) more which is equivalent to 159 l/m² (3.9 US gal/ft²) or 1,590,000 l/ha (169,982 US gal/ac) more. About 1 1/2 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 8.4° higher in Tbilisi than in Aleksandrov-Gaj.
